Course structure

• Introduction to Chinese Literary Traditions
• Classical Chinese Poetry and Its Global Impact
• The Role of Confucianism in Chinese Literature
• Modern Chinese Fiction and Its Cultural Significance
• The Influence of Daoism and Buddhism on Chinese Writing
• Key Figures in Chinese Literary History
• Comparative Analysis of Chinese and Western Literary Themes
• The Evolution of Chinese Drama and Theater
• Contemporary Chinese Literature and Global Reception
• Translation and Interpretation of Chinese Literary Works
